Ordinals
beta
Address 1Pq2NcyT3bAwiZSoLiy24o6axtXrHrjPhz
sat balance
10361
outputs
d6edd2fb733cfe104b13facb1cc823c162767f1768df4f8af3a950ea144e4b38:9